NM_005977.4:c.1089A>G

Variant summary

Our verdict is Benign. The variant received -7 ACMG points: 0P and 7B. BP4_StrongBP6_ModerateBP7

The NM_005977.4(RNF6):​c.1089A>G​(p.Ala363Ala)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000246 in 1,614,212 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
RNF6 (HGNC:10069): (ring finger protein 6) The protein encoded by this gene contains a RING-H2 finger motif. Deletions and mutations in this gene were detected in esophageal squamous cell carcinoma (ESCC), suggesting that this protein may be a potential tumor suppressor. Studies of the mouse counterpart suggested a role of this protein in the transcription regulation that controls germinal differentiation. Multiple alternatively spliced transcript variants encoding the same protein are observed. [provided by RefSeq, Jul 2008]
